Huila's government held its final coordination meeting for the May 31 presidential elections. Authorities reviewed security and logistics across all 33 municipalities.
Huila's secretary of government, security and community affairs, Liliana Vásquez Sandoval, said joint work with the National Civil Registry is advancing normally. She noted electoral materials are available at each voting station.
Huila Police Department commander Colonel Javier Alberto Duarte announced more than 1,200 officers deployed across the 33 municipalities. He explained risk levels were identified to focus police presence.
Ninth Brigade of the National Army commander Brigadier General César Augusto Suárez Giraldo confirmed troops are already positioned at the 125 assigned voting stations. Authorities will maintain monitoring before, during and after the day.
